Arnab Speaks out on Intolerance, JNU and ABVP

Date:

At the FICCI FLO event, Arnab Goswami, one of India’s famous journalist who made his name on Times Now’s The Newshour, and then quit to launch his own venture – The Republic TV recently spoke about the different things going on in the nation.

“I will always stand up for the national anthem and speak in favour of the Indian Army. Does that make me a Sanghi?” A perturbed Arnab Goswami asked this question while addressing a crowd at the FICCI FLO event in Chennai on 21 February.

This speech was made just a day before Ramjas protests had made news in the National Capital.

Goswami, who is all set to launch his new TV channel Republic, appeared disappointed, with a tinge of anger in his voice. He couldn’t quite fathom why the country’s “pseudo liberals” rake up the intolerance debate only at selected events, only at selected time frames.

“Why are the tolerant intolerant and can we tolerate it any longer in this Republic,” he asked, before proceeding to explain his counter-view on a debate that has been propelled into an average Indian’s living room now.
